The Ultimate Guide To Roof Pods: What You Need To Know

Roof pods, also known as roof boxes or roof cargo carriers, are a popular accessory for vehicles that offer extra storage space for road trips, camping trips, or everyday use. These versatile additions are designed to sit on top of a car, truck, or SUV, providing ample room to store luggage, sports equipment, camping gear, and much more. In this guide, we will explore everything you need to know about roof pods, from the benefits they offer to how to choose the right one for your needs.

Benefits of Using a roof pod

One of the biggest advantages of using a roof pod is the extra storage space it provides. Whether you’re heading out on a family vacation or just need to transport bulky items, a roof pod can help ensure that you have enough room to bring everything you need. This can be especially useful for smaller vehicles with limited interior storage space.

Another benefit of roof pods is their versatility. Unlike traditional cargo carriers that are permanently attached to a vehicle’s roof, most roof pods are detachable and can be easily installed when needed. This means you can remove the roof pod when it’s not in use, saving on fuel costs and reducing wind resistance.

Roof pods also offer added protection for your belongings. By storing items in a roof pod, they are kept safe from theft, damage, and the elements. Many roof pods are also designed to be weatherproof, keeping your belongings dry and secure during inclement weather.

Choosing the Right roof pod

When it comes to choosing a roof pod, there are several factors to consider to ensure you select the right one for your needs. The first thing to consider is the size of the roof pod. Roof pods come in a variety of sizes, so it’s important to choose one that is large enough to accommodate your storage needs without being too bulky for your vehicle.

Next, consider the shape and design of the roof pod. Some roof pods are aerodynamically designed to reduce wind resistance and improve fuel efficiency, while others are more boxy in shape. Choose a roof pod that complements the overall look of your vehicle and meets your specific storage needs.

Material is another important factor to consider when choosing a roof pod. Roof pods are typically made from either plastic or metal, with plastic pods being lightweight and corrosion-resistant, while metal pods offer added durability and security. Consider your budget, storage needs, and how often you plan to use the roof pod when deciding on the material.

Installation and Compatibility

Most roof pods are designed to be compatible with a wide range of vehicles, including cars, trucks, and SUVs. However, it’s important to check the compatibility of the roof pod with your specific vehicle make and model before making a purchase. Additionally, roof pods require a roof rack or crossbars for installation, so be sure to verify that your vehicle is equipped with the necessary hardware.

Installation of a roof pod is generally straightforward and can be done with basic tools and instructions provided by the manufacturer. It’s important to ensure that the roof pod is securely mounted to the roof rack and that all straps and locks are properly fastened before hitting the road.

In conclusion, roof pods are a versatile and practical accessory for anyone looking to increase their vehicle’s storage capacity. Whether you’re embarking on a road trip or simply need extra space for everyday use, a roof pod can be a valuable addition to your vehicle. By considering factors such as size, shape, material, compatibility, and installation, you can choose the right roof pod to meet your specific needs and enjoy all the benefits it has to offer.
